Lucile Elain (Walden) Smith Obituary

     Lucile Elain (Walden) Smith, 90, of Meriden, wife of the late Richard H. Smith, passed away on May 2, 2026, at Apple Rehab of Meriden.  Born in Chester, she was the daughter of the late Benjamin and Beatrice (Lampson) Walden.


     Lucile loved golf, country music, especially Alan Jackson and spending time with her family and pets.


     She is survived by a son Benjamin Smith and his wife Laurie of Meriden; a daughter Charlene Linsley and her husband Richard of Meriden; and two grandchildren Amanda Smith (Seth) and Brittany Ladd (Trevor).


     Along with her parents and husband, Lucile was predeceased by many brothers, sisters, nieces and nephews.     


     Funeral services will be held on Monday, May 11th at 11:00 am at the Doolittle Funeral Home, 14 Old Church Street, Middletown.  Burial will follow in Pine Grove Cemetery.  Family and friends may call on Monday morning from 10:00 to 11:00 am at the funeral home.  To share memories or send condolences to the family, please visit www.doolittlefuneralservice.com.
